Position Overview The Resident Technician is responsible for independently performing comprehensive maintenance, diagnostics, and repair services on RION Equipment products at customer sites or in field environments. This includes removing, installing, disassembling, assembling, and conducting failure analysis on a wide range of systems such as engines, attachments, electrical components, hydraulics, transmissions, power trains, brakes, steering, and electronic/computer applications. In addition to technical expertise, the role involves building and maintaining strong customer relationships by fostering trust and promoting retention and loyalty through professional and responsive service. This role is based in Columbus, Nebraska. If you have any questions prior to applying, please reach out to our Recruiting team at recruiting@rionequipment.com or 402-891-7555.

PRIMARY JOB DUTIES
- Read and interpret electrical and hydraulic schematics.
- Diagnose and repair major systems including electrical, hydraulic, mechanical, LP, power steering, transmissions, and engines.
- Troubleshoot truck components and perform engine tune-ups independently.
- Complete preventive maintenance and complex electrical repairs on IC and electric trucks.
- Prepare for daily operations by reviewing schedules and checking tools and supplies.
- Use and maintain special and standard tools properly.
- Verify warranties and manage parts returns.
- Conduct failure analysis across all major equipment systems.
- Operate service van safely (field roles only) and follow all safety protocols.
- Mentor apprentice mechanics and participate in ongoing training.
- Deliver excellent customer service and accurately order replacement parts.
- Maintain a valid driver's license.
- Follow contamination control, HAZMAT, MSHA/OSHA, and company safety standards.
- Complete all required documentation and reports daily.
- Provide repair quotes and assist with parts handling as needed.
- Stay current on RION Equipment products through training and development.
